Population Overview
Clyde CDP is a small community located in New Jersey. The total population is 108. It ranks as the 682nd most populous out of 700 cities and towns in New Jersey.
Age Demographics
The median age in Clyde CDP is 69.9 years. This is 74% higher than the state median of 40.1 years. Only 9.3% of residents are under 18, indicating fewer families with children. 49.1% of residents are 75 or older, suggesting a significant retirement-age population with implications for healthcare services and senior housing.
Economy, Income & Housing
The median household income in Clyde CDP is $108,214. This is 7% higher than the state median of $101,050. Compared to the national median of $78,538, household income here is 38% higher. The poverty rate stands at 0.0%. This is 100% lower than the state poverty rate of 9.8%. This exceptionally low poverty rate indicates strong economic prosperity across the community. The unemployment rate is 0.0%. This is 100% lower than the state rate of 6.2%. The median home value is $436,400. Housing costs are 2% higher than the state median of $427,600. The home-value-to-income ratio is 4.0x. 100.0% of occupied housing units are owner-occupied. This homeownership rate is 57% higher than the state average of 63.7%.
Race & Ethnicity
The largest racial or ethnic group in Clyde CDP is White (non-Hispanic), making up 66.7% of the population. Black or African American residents account for 33.3%. The Black or African American population is significantly higher than the state average (33.3% vs 12.3%).
Education
41.8%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. This is 2% lower than the state rate of 42.9%. Nationally, 35.0% of adults hold at least a bachelor's degree. The high school graduation rate (or equivalent) is 87.8%. Notably, 26.5% of adults hold a graduate or professional degree, indicating a highly educated workforce.
Data Sources & Methodology
All demographic data for Clyde CDP, New Jersey is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 5-Year Estimates (2019-2023). The ACS collects data from approximately 3.5 million households annually, providing reliable estimates for communities of all sizes. Comparisons are made against New Jersey state averages and national averages calculated from the same dataset. Rankings reflect the city's position among all 700 Census-designated places in New Jersey. For official data, visit data.census.gov.
